The FIFA World Cup starts in less than 2 months on June 9 in Germany and lots of companies have been trying to make some money out it by creating England-branded speakers and other stuff and selling it at insane prices. So why shouldn't the mobile industry to the same, you ask? Well, it is. T-Mobile announced the Samsung E370, the official cell phone of the England team.

The phone will have the logo of the English Football Association on its slider and a 1.3 megapixel camera. In addition, T-Mobile will be providing all the latest updates from the tournament to its customers via streaming video. The phone will be available next month from T-Mobile on both pre-pay and pay monthly contracts.
